Ask Shahnaz

I have pimples on my cheeks and the corners of my forehead for the last two years. I have an oily face. I was fair complexioned as a child, but sun exposure has changed it. My hair is curly, dull and brownish. What should I do to have silky hair? Naren
If the skin is oily, it will be prone to pimples. Check if you have dandruff for, it can cause pimples. Sometimes, due to stress, the oiliness increases. Wash your face only twice a day with a medicated soap. Apply curd on the entire face once a day and wash it off after 20 minutes. This will help check your pimple problem, sun damage and also lighten skin colour over a period of time. For the hair, mix two teaspoons of pure coconut oil with one teaspoon of castor oil. Heat it and apply it on the hair at night. Leave it on overnight, or at least for two hours. Wash the hair with a mild herbal shampoo and rinse well with water.
I suffer from severe hair loss and also have dandruff. My complexion is becoming dark and my chin, pigmented. What shampoo, conditioner or skin cream should I use? Dr. Salina
Dandruff can cause hair loss. Avoid creamy conditioners. Use a lemon hair rinse add the juice of a lemon to half a mug of water and use it as a last rinse after shampooing. Massage one tablespoon of vinegar lightly into the scalp half an hour before shampooing. Use a mild herbal shampoo. Eat a small bowl of sprouts daily. They are rich in amino acids and beneficial to the hair. For the face, use a facial scrub twice a week, concentrating on the pigmented area. Mix honey and lemon juice in the ratio of 1:2 and apply it on the pigmented area daily, washing it off after 20 minutes. Apply a sunscreen before going out in the sun. At night, after cleansing, massage a nourishing cream on the skin and wipe it off with moist cotton wool.
My problem is pimples. I've tried a number of creams. I wash my face at regular intervals, but it does not seem to help. Bharan
Do not wash your face more than twice or thrice a day. Washing the face too many times with soap makes the skin too alkaline and leads to pimples. Use a medicated soap and wash well with water. Take one cup of tulsi leaves and add it to a litre of water. Simmer it on a low fire till the water is reduced by half. Strain the water and use it to wash the face. Make a paste of the leaves and apply it on the face. It helps prevent pimples. Apply curd on the face daily and wash it off after 20 minutes. It helps check pimples. Apply sandalwood paste on the pimples and keep it on for at least an hour.
My inner thighs itch. I also have dandruff. Please suggest remedies. Ravi
For the skin problem in the inner thighs, consult a dermatologist, because it could be eczema or psoriasis, which requires medical treatment. For dandruff, wash your hair daily using a mild herbal shampoo. Use very little shampoo and rinse well with water. Half an hour before shampooing, take one tablespoon of vinegar and massage it lightly into the scalp. Include fresh fruits, raw salads and sprouts in your daily diet and drink plenty of water.
I am 16 and have shoulder-length hair which has not been growing for the last two years. Aishwarya
The rate of hair growth depends on hereditary factors. Your diet should contain adequate proteins, which are available in dals, beans, soyabean, nuts, milk and milk products, eggs, fish and chicken. Eat a small bowl of sprouts daily.
